Renting vs. towing may well be dependant on how long you're on the road. When we bought the MH and traded in our truck and TT I was forced into that decision very quickly. Yes, I used the ~$250.00/wk number but still it came up to shelling out close to $4000.00 in rental fees which were out the window with nothing to show for it.
I finally decided to buy an inexpensive but reliable toad that would tow easy and was simple/cheap to install the necessary stuff to make it towable.
Long story short, for less than 5K I got the toad, tow bar, brake assy, brackets, wiring, and everything. Now granted I could have spent 1K less by renting but now I, at least, have an asset to show for the expenditure.
